I've noticed that when I had my internet installed about 6 years ago now it started out as a 52 download and a 11 upload now its more like 44 down and 6 up I was wondering if there any staff about that maybe you could run a line check for me because it seems a little weird to me

Welcome to the forums
Plusnet offered 80/20, 55/10 and 40/10 depending on when you joined them and if you've renewed your contract.
80/20 is still available
55/10 has been reduced to 40/10, though some customers complained and some have been able to retain 55/10
40/10 was reduced to 40/2, but customers weren't too happy about this, so Plusnet went back to 40/10
If you've renewed and didn't spot the 55/10 reducing to 40/10 then depending on when you renewed, you're probably stuck with it.
You could also be having speed issues too, but it might be worth looking at when you last renewed and whether you have an email from Plusnet stating they were reducing you to a lower speed package.

@DS 55/10 was never a product offered by PN.
They did use the 80/20 service to provide either a 76/20 or 38/20 product until the bean counters noticed!
38/20 customers were told they would be moved to a 55/10 product about 3/4 years ago, seems that project still has not completed!
At the same time, new customers were offered 76/20 or 38/2, the latter proving very unpopular and so in line with other ISP's, not least Talk Talk were moved to 38/10.
It seems to me, the OP was on, and probably still is on the extra product, but unless they share some meaningful facts/sync speeds its all a bit subjective.

Hi @SteveWilliams61,
Thank you for getting in touch. I'm sorry to hear that your speed has dropped.
I can see that you're provisioned on the 80/20 fibre but, due to the length of the line, your estimated download speed is 40.4-59.2mbps.
I've tested your line and it's currently syncing at 49.7mbps, however the connection profile on your account is set to 45mbps. As you have a static IP, this connection profile is restricting your throughput speed to a maximum of 45mbps. If you reboot your router you should find that this increases.
